WordPress.com or WordPress.org What is the Difference?
While I have talked a great deal about WordPress I have yet to explain that there are two different models. WordPress.com is known for being hosted online. WordPress.org is often called hosted, or self-hosted because you must host it. These are brought to you by the same people yet are very different in their benefits. [...]
